Etymology[edit]
By surface analysis, çerek (“coin of little value”) + -xhi. Possibly borrowed from Ottoman Turkish چیركجی (çeyrekçi),[1] although that is only attested in the sense “pedlar of butcher's meat”,[2] and may hence be an Albanian formation.
Noun[edit]
çerekçi m (plural çerekçinj, definite çerekçiu)
